Industrial environments rely on motors, plant equipment and mechanical systems operating efficiently and reliably. Sustained high voltage, poor power quality or inefficient distribution can increase operating costs and place unnecessary strain on critical assets. We work with manufacturing and industrial operators to stabilise electrical performance, reduce
energy intensity and protect long-term equipment lifespan. For energy-intensive industries, structured optimisation can significantly improve operational margin while supporting decarbonisation objectives.
